The mail about Wests Tigers making a play for Valentine Holmes is getting louder.
It’s no secret that Holmes wants to play fullback and is frustrated about remaining on the wing at Cronulla. The Sharks re-signed Holmes until the end of next year, but that was on the understanding he would be the Sharks’ No.1\. Corey Thompson is doing a good job at the back for the Tigers, but the club is keen for a superstar custodian and has the money to make it happen.
One thing is for sure - despite trialling in front of NFL clubs in 2016, Holmes has given up on his gridiron ambitions. “It would probably be a bit late now,” Holmes said. “I’m turning 23 and everyone knows how hard those guys train over there after growing up with the game as kids. If I were to have a crack at it, it would have been the time I went over for a trial.”

SMH 2/5/18
